Shuai Guo is a scholar working on Biomedical Engineering, Control and Systems Engineering and Computer Vision and Pattern Recognition. According to data from OpenAlex, Shuai Guo has authored 56 papers receiving a total of 388 ind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Biomedical Engineering, 19 papers in Control and Systems Engineering and 17 papers in Computer Vision and Pattern Recognition. Recurrent topics in Shuai Guo’s work include Robotics and Sensor-Based Localization (12 papers), Stroke Rehabilitation and Recovery (9 papers) and Robotic Path Planning Algorithms (9 papers). Shuai Guo is often cited by papers focused on Robotics and Sensor-Based Localization (12 papers), Stroke Rehabilitation and Recovery (9 papers) and Robotic Path Planning Algorithms (9 papers). Shuai Guo collaborates with scholars based in China, Canada and United States. Shuai Guo's co-authors include Fengfeng Xi, Tao Song, Fengfeng Xi, Leigang Zhang, Xianhua Li, Yuwen Li, Yi Jin, Qing Sun, P. R. Ouyang and Jiajin Wang and has published in prestigious journals such as IEEE Transactions on Industrial Electronics, IEEE Access and Physics in Medicine and Biology.
